Overview
This article will demonstrate the Table Wizard tools, including Table Header, Cell, Rows, Columns, Table Style, Cell Background, Vertical Alignment, Cell Style, and Table Properties, which encompass all of the options that are available to you if you want to add/modify a table in a text field.
The Table Wizard also has options to Remove Table and add Breaks.
Table Header
- Table Header: Inserts a gray Header cell above each column
Cell
- Merge Cells: Merges all selected cells into a single cell
- Vertical Split: Splits cells vertically into two columns
- Horizontal Split: Splits cells horizontally into two rows
Rows
- Insert Row Above: Inserts new row above selected row
- Insert Row Below: Inserts new row below selected row
- Delete Row: Deletes selected row
Columns
- Insert Column Before: Inserts new column before (to the left of) selected column
- Insert Column After: Inserts new column after (to the right of) selected column
- Delete Row: Deletes selected column
Table Style
- Dashed Borders: Changes solid borders to dashed borders around all cells
- Alternate Rows: Changes the background color of alternating rows to gray
- Note: To undo selected style, go to Table Style and click selected style again
Cell Background
- Cell Background: Changes the background color of selected cells
- Note: To reset Background to white, click Clear Formatting (eraser) icon
Vertical Alignment
- Top: Aligns text with the Top of selected cells
- Middle: Aligns text at the Middle of selected cells
- Bottom: Aligns text at the Bottom of selected cells
Horizontal Alignment
- Align Left: Aligns text in the Left of selected cells
- Align Center: Aligns text in the Middle of selected cells
- Align Right: Aligns text in the Right of selected cells
- Align Justify: Justifies text as flush with margins
Cell Style
- Highlight: Places a red Highlight around selected cells
- Thick: Increases border thickness around selected cells
- Note: To undo selected style, go to Cell Style and click selected style again
Table Properties
- Caption Text: Creates a Table Caption centered above the table
- Summary Text: Creates a brief summary of content in the table
- Note: Summary Text is not visible when viewing the table
Break
- Break: Creates a paragraph break before (or after) your table
- Note: Break icon does not appear unless cursor hovers over the top-left or bottom-left corners of your table
Remove Table
- Remove Table: Deletes the table from your Text Field
- Note: Press Ctrl + Z to undo
